Why it stands out
The 2017 Jeep Wrangler is a quintessential off-road vehicle, renowned for its rugged build and go-anywhere abilities. Its design stays true to Jeep's heritage, featuring a separate body-on-frame construction, live axles, and the iconic seven-slot grille. The ability to remove the top and doors allows for an authentic open-air experience that is hard to find in other vehicles. Powering this model is a standard 3.6-liter V6 engine, which balances performance with fuel efficiency, making it a practical choice for both daily driving and weekend adventures. Although some may find the ride quality on pavement less than ideal, enthusiasts appreciate the Wrangler's steadfast capability in rough terrains. Overall, the 2017 Jeep Wrangler continues to attract buyers thanks to its unique combination of iconic style and versatile performance.

2017 Jeep Wrangler Trims
| Trim type | MSRP |
|---|---|
| Willys Wheeler 4WD | $28,295 |
| Sahara 4WD | $30,445 |
| Unlimited Rubicon Recon 4WD | $42,945 |
| Unlimited Sport S 4WD | $31,095 |
| Sport 4WD | $23,995 |
| Unlimited Rubicon 4WD | $37,445 |
| Unlimited Sahara 4WD | $34,245 |
| Unlimited Sport 4WD | $27,895 |
